What will I learn?

The Master of Professional Studies in Informatics prepares you to excel in understanding how humans interact with information and technology. Learn how to apply that knowledge and technical skills in the real-world.Determining the usability, reliability, privacy, and security of information is crucial to today's technology-driven information society. Our Master of Professional Studies in Informatics prepares you to lead the design and application of how human beings interact with information technology - a skillset in high demand across many industries. From learning knowledge and skills to design, develop, implement, and manage information systems and applications, this program combines theory and practical experience so you can hone your technical expertise working on real-world problems. You'll also work with cutting-edge software and programming languages and examine concepts, architectures, standards, and security models for digital networks. Choose a concentration from disciplines like information security management, cloud computing, data analytics, user-centered design. Learn to effectively manage projects on any scale, while you develop an interdisciplinary approach to research and analysis.Program ObjectivesBalanced technical skill training and management courses, combined with real-world projects to demonstrate competency required for Information Technology ManagementLearn programming techniques and database management, and explore cutting-edge industry-demanded software and toolsGain a strategic framework and competitive strategies to design and develop information systemsExamine concepts, architectures, protocols, standards, and security models for digital networksAcquire sufficient cloud computing skills for effectively managing IT resources in small, medium, and large business unitsAdopt a multidisciplinary approach to real-world research, data analysis, and problem-solving

Entry requirements

For international students

Upload Unofficial Undergraduate Transcripts from all colleges and universities attended (personal/unofficial copy needed for application review, but final, official transcripts are required of enrolling students (pdf or Word)Resumé or CV (pdf or Word)The Foreign Credential Evaluation (FCE) is a required assessment of all transcripts and documents from non-U.S. accredited post-secondary education institutions
